Nutrition and Diet
A balanced and nutritious diet is crucial for maintaining pet wellness and longevity. A well-fed pet is less likely to succumb to diseases and will have a stronger immune system. It's essential to choose a high-quality pet food that meets your pet's nutritional needs, taking into account their age, breed, and health status. Consult with your veterinarian to determine the best diet for your pet.
Regular Exercise and Mental Stimulation
Regular exercise and mental stimulation are vital for maintaining pet wellness and longevity. Exercise helps to maintain a healthy weight, reduces stress, and improves overall physical health. Mental stimulation, on the other hand, helps to prevent boredom, stress, and behavioral problems. Engage your pet in activities that challenge them physically and mentally, such as walking, running, playing fetch, and puzzle toys.
Health Check-Ups and Preventative Care
Regular health check-ups and preventative care are essential for maintaining pet wellness and longevity. Schedule annual check-ups with your veterinarian to monitor your pet's health and detect any potential health issues early. Keep your pet up-to-date on vaccinations, parasite control, and dental care to prevent diseases and infections.
Creating a Safe and Comfortable Environment
A safe and comfortable environment is critical for maintaining pet wellness and longevity. Ensure your home is pet-proofed, removing any hazardous materials or objects that could harm your pet. Provide a comfortable and quiet space for your pet to rest, and consider investing in a pet bed or mattress to support their joints and overall comfort.
Managing Stress and Anxiety
Stress and anxiety can have a significant impact on pet wellness and longevity. Identify the sources of stress and anxiety in your pet's life, such as loud noises, separation anxiety, or changes in their environment. Implement stress-reducing techniques, such as pheromone therapy, calming music, or gentle exercise, to help your pet relax and feel more secure.
